Utility Capex Cycles and Data Center REITs
Utility capex cycles play a crucial role in determining the cost of energy for artificial intelligence infrastructure. As utilities invest in new energy infrastructure the cost of capital can increase, leading to higher energy prices. Data center REITs (Real Estate Investment Trusts) can help mitigate this risk by providing a stable source of capital for artificial intelligence infrastructure development.
Power Purchase Agreements (PPAs) and Long-Term Cash Flows
Power Purchase Agreements (PPAs) can provide a stable source of renewable energy for artificial intelligence infrastructure, reducing the risk of energy price volatility. By locking in long-term cash flows artificial intelligence companies can better manage their energy costs and ensure a stable financial performance.
